Wie man MyOzeki auf Linux installiert
In diesem Artikel finden Sie die Schritte, die erforderlich sind, um die MyOzeki Content Delivery-Plattform auf Linux einzurichten. Diese Anleitung führt Sie durch die notwendigen Prozeduren, um MyOzeki erfolgreich auf einem Ubuntu-basierten System zu installieren und auszuführen. Sie erfahren, was Sie auf Ubuntu installieren müssen und wohin Sie die MyOzeki-Dateien kopieren müssen, um Ihr System zum Laufen zu bringen.
Was ist Ubuntu Server?
Ubuntu Server ist eine Linux-basierte Betriebssystemdistribution, die speziell für den Einsatz in Serverumgebungen entwickelt wurde. Es ist Teil der größeren Ubuntu-Familie und ist für die Bereitstellung zuverlässiger, hochleistungsfähiger Dienste optimiert. Es ist eine beliebte Option für kleine Einrichtungen und große Unternehmensbereitstellungen, da es eine Plattform für das Hosten von Websites, Anwendungen, Datenbanken und zahlreichen Netzwerkdiensten bietet.
Wie man MyOzeki auf Linux installiert (einfache Anleitung)
Um MyOzeki auf Linux zu installieren
- Ubuntu Server herunterladen und installieren
- Apache, PHP, Curl einrichten
- SSL- und Rewrite-Module aktivieren
- Apache-Dienst neu starten
- Certbot mit Snap installieren
- Ein SSL-Zertifikat mit Certbot erhalten
- Remote-Zugriff in der Firewall aktivieren
- MyOzeki-Dateien herunterladen und installieren
- Besitz und Gruppe festlegen
- MyOzeki im Browser aufrufen
Ubuntu Server herunterladen und installieren
Um den Prozess zu beginnen, müssen Sie Ubuntu Server auf Ihrem Computer installieren. Laden Sie die https://ubuntu.com/#download Website, wo Sie Ubuntu Desktop herunterladen müssen. Klicken Sie auf die heruntergeladene Datei und starten Sie die Installation auf Ihrem PC. Warten Sie auf die Mausintegration, dann wählen Sie "Ubuntu installieren" auf der Willkommensseite. Wählen Sie eine geeignete Sprache, dann klicken Sie auf den "Weiter" Button. Entscheiden Sie sich für eine normale Installation, dann klicken Sie auf den "Jetzt installieren" Button. Bestätigen Sie die Änderungen, indem Sie erneut auf den "Weiter" Button klicken. Wählen Sie Ihren Standort, dann geben Sie einige Details wie Ihren Namen, Benutzernamen und ein Passwort an. Speichern Sie die Einstellungen mit dem "Weiter" Button. Der Installationsprozess ist abgeschlossen, wenn Sie eine Benachrichtigung über die abgeschlossene Installation sehen. Sie müssen Ihren Computer neu starten, um die neuen Installationen zu nutzen. Klicken Sie auf den "Jetzt neu starten" Button. Nach dem Neustart des Computers wird Ubuntu automatisch gestartet. Melden Sie sich in Ihrem Profil an, indem Sie die zuvor angegebenen Anmeldedaten in die entsprechenden Formulare eingeben. Es werden einige Vorschläge angezeigt, aber wenn Sie nicht interessiert sind, können Sie sie einfach überspringen.
Apache, PHP, Curl einrichten
Sobald der Installationsprozess abgeschlossen ist, müssen Sie den Server einrichten. Öffnen Sie zuerst das Terminal und führen Sie die folgenden Befehle aus, um die Paketlisten zu aktualisieren und vorhandene Pakete zu aktualisieren. Installieren Sie den Apache-Webserver mit dem folgenden Befehl: "sudo apt install apache2", dann installieren Sie PHP und die erforderlichen Erweiterungen: "sudo apt install php libapache2-mod-php php-curl php-mbstring". Sobald Apache installiert ist, wird es automatisch gestartet. Laden Sie im Browser die Apache2 Standardseite, um den korrekten Betrieb des Apache2 Servers nach der Installation zu testen. Wenn die Seite geladen werden kann, bedeutet dies, dass der Apache HTTP-Server ordnungsgemäß funktioniert.
Kopieren Sie diese: sudo apt install apache2 sudo apt install php libapache2-mod-php php-curl php-mbstring
HTTPS mit Let's encrypt konfigurieren
Certbot führt Sie durch den Prozess der Beschaffung und Installation des SSL Zertifikats. Es wird auch automatisch Ihren Apache Virtual Host für HTTPS konfigurieren. Öffnen Sie das Terminal und führen Sie die folgenden Befehle aus, um HTTPS mit Let's encrypt zu konfigurieren. Aktivieren Sie die SSL- und Rewrite-Module für Apache mit den folgenden Befehlen: "sudo a2enmod ssl" und "sudo a2enmod rewrite". Nachdem Sie Änderungen an der Apache-Server Konfiguration vorgenommen haben, ist es wichtig, den Apache-Dienst neu zu starten, um diese Änderungen zu übernehmen. Der Befehl "systemctl restart apache2" wird verwendet, um den Apache-Dienst auf Systemen neu zu starten. Installieren Sie Certbot mit Snap, einem Paketverwaltungssystem: "sudo snap install --classic certbot". Erstellen Sie einen symbolischen Link für Certbot, um es von der Befehlszeile aus zugänglich zu machen: "sudo ln -s /snap/bin/certbot /usr/bin/certbot". Führen Sie Certbot aus, um ein SSL-Zertifikat für Ihren Apache-Webserver zu erhalten. Ersetzen Sie your_domain.com mit Ihrem tatsächlichen Domainnamen: "sudo certbot --apache". Geben Sie Ihre E-Mail-Adresse ein, dann stimmen Sie den Nutzungsbedingungen zu. Geben Sie "yes" ein, wenn Sie zustimmen. Geben Sie Ihren Domainnamen ein, den Sie auf Ihrem Zertifikat haben möchten. Nach Abschluss dieser Schritte sollte Ihre Website über HTTPS mit einem gültigen SSL-Zertifikat erreichbar sein.
Kopieren Sie diese: sudo a2enmod ssl sudo a2enmod rewrite sudo snap install --classic certbot sudo ln -s /snap/bin/certbot /usr/bin/certbot sudo certbot --apache
Remote-Zugriff in der Firewall mit IP-Tabellen aktivieren
Das Aktivieren des Remote-Zugriffs mit IP-Tabellen beinhaltet das Zulassen von spezifischem eingehendem Netzwerk Datenverkehr zu Ihrem Server. Geben Sie den Befehl "sudo ufw enable" ein, um die Firewall zu aktivieren. Erlauben Sie eingehenden SSH-Datenverkehr mit: "sudo ufw allow ssh". Erlauben Sie das 'Apache Full' Profil, das sowohl HTTP- als auch HTTPS-Ports enthält: "sudo ufw allow 'Apache Full'". Wenn Sie andere Dienste laufen haben oder spezifische Anforderungen haben, können Sie weitere Regeln nach Bedarf konfigurieren.
Kopieren Sie diese: sudo ufw enable sudo ufw allow ssh sudo ufw allow 'Apache Full'
MyOzeki-Dateien herunterladen und im www-Root-Verzeichnis installieren
Um die MyOzeki-Dateien im www-Root-Verzeichnis auf Ubuntu herunterzuladen und zu installieren, müssen Sie diese allgemeinen Schritte befolgen. Beginnen Sie mit dem Herunterladen der MyOzeki-Dateien. Laden Sie das entsprechende Archiv herunter, das die notwendigen Dateien für die Anwendung enthält. Nach dem Herunterladen extrahieren Sie die Dateien an einen temporären Speicherort. Verschieben oder kopieren Sie die extrahierten Dateien an den entsprechenden Ort im www-Root-Verzeichnis. Standardmäßig ist das www-Root-Verzeichnis normalerweise /var/www/html/. "sudo cp * /var/www/html/" Ändern Sie die Eigentümerschaft und Berechtigungen, wodurch die Eigentümerschaft und Gruppe des html/-Verzeichnisses und seines Inhalts auf www-data geändert wird, was der Benutzer und die Gruppe ist, die typischerweise von Webservern zum Bereitstellen von Dateien verwendet werden. Das Flag -R bewirkt, dass diese Änderung rekursiv erfolgt: "sudo chmod -R www-data:www-data html/". Geben Sie das Benutzerpasswort für weitere Einstellungen ein.
Kopieren Sie diese Befehle: sudo cp * /var/www/html/ sudo chmod -R www-data:www-data html/
MyOzeki in einem Browser öffnen
Sobald alles eingerichtet ist, sollten Sie in der Lage sein, auf die MyOzeki-Anwendung in einem Webbrowser zuzugreifen, indem Sie die entsprechende URL aufrufen.
Zusammenfassung
Diese Schritt-für-Schritt-Anleitung enthält detaillierte Anweisungen zur Installation und Einrichtung von MyOzeki unter Linux. Sie führt Sie durch den Prozess, um MyOzeki erfolgreich auf einem Ubuntu-basierten System zu installieren und auszuführen. Mit der MyOzeki-Plattform können Unternehmen ihre Nachrichtenprozesse optimieren und ihre Kommunikationsstrategie verbessern.
More information